网站开发语言市场有率wordpress两个域名
2026/1/14 23:54:40 网站建设 项目流程
网站开发语言市场有率,wordpress两个域名,绍兴免费做网站,抖音代运营合同模板免费完整版你的微服务数据还在缺乏保护吗#xff1f;让我告诉你如何用SQLCipher给数据提供安全保障。在金融、医疗等高安全要求的场景中#xff0c;数据加密不再是可选项#xff0c;而是必选项。今天我们就一起来解决微服务架构下的数据安全难题。 【免费下载链接】sqlcipher sqlciphe…你的微服务数据还在缺乏保护吗让我告诉你如何用SQLCipher给数据提供安全保障。在金融、医疗等高安全要求的场景中数据加密不再是可选项而是必选项。今天我们就一起来解决微服务架构下的数据安全难题。【免费下载链接】sqlciphersqlcipher/sqlcipher: 是一个基于 MySQL 和 SQLite 数据库的加密库它提供了一个加密的数据库适用于多种数据库管理。适合用于数据库加密特别是对于需要数据库加密的场景。特点是数据库加密、支持多种数据库、易于使用。项目地址: https://gitcode.com/gh_mirrors/sq/sqlcipher问题场景当微服务遇上数据安全想象一下这样的场景你的电商平台有用户服务、订单服务、支付服务等多个微服务每个服务都有自己的数据库。但问题来了密钥管理混乱每个服务都有自己的加密密钥如何统一管理跨服务数据流动订单服务需要查询用户信息加密数据如何安全共享性能瓶颈显现加密解密操作导致API响应时间明显延长这正是我们需要SQLCipher的原因。它就像一个智能的数据保险箱既保持了SQLite的轻量特性又增加了高级别的安全防护。解决方案SQLCipher加密烹饪食谱步骤1准备食材 - 环境配置# 安装必要依赖 sudo apt-get update sudo apt-get install libssl-dev tclsh build-essential # 获取SQLCipher源码 git clone https://gitcode.com/gh_mirrors/sq/sqlcipher cd sqlcipher步骤2调配秘方 - 编译配置./configure --enable-tempstoreyes CFLAGS-DSQLITE_HAS_CODEC -DSQLITE_TEMP_STORE2 make步骤3开火烹饪 - 数据库加密-- 打开数据库并设置加密密钥 .open encrypted.db PRAGMA key your-secure-key-123; -- 验证加密状态 PRAGMA cipher_version;步骤4品尝验收 - 功能测试# 运行加密专项测试 make test TESTSenc.test enc2.test enc3.test步骤5保鲜存储 - 密钥管理建立中心化的密钥服务为每个微服务动态分发和管理加密密钥。技术实现SQLCipher的魔法工具箱核心加密机制SQLCipher采用高强度的加密标准AES-256加密算法每个数据库页面独立加密HMAC-SHA512完整性验证确保数据不被篡改PBKDF2密钥派生从用户密码生成强加密密钥性能优化技巧优化维度配置参数效果提升适用场景读写速度PRAGMA cache_size2000查询性能35%高并发业务内存使用PRAGMA page_size4096内存效率28%资源受限环境初始化时间PRAGMA kdf_iter64000启动速度52%快速扩容需求存储空间PRAGMA auto_vacuumFULL磁盘占用-22%海量数据存储密钥管理架构我们设计了密钥管家系统中心化密钥服务统一生成、分发、轮换密钥环境变量注入避免密钥硬编码风险网络隔离防护密钥服务与业务服务物理分离实战案例金融行业数据加密改造项目背景某股份制银行需要对其微服务架构进行数据加密改造涉及账户服务、交易服务、风控服务等15个核心业务服务。实施方案渐进式加密先对新数据加密再逐步迁移历史数据密钥轮换策略每季度自动轮换不影响业务连续性监控告警体系实时监控加密操作异常成果展示经过3个月的改造该银行实现了数据加密覆盖率100%系统性能损耗 10%通过金融行业等保四级认证故障排除常见问题快速解决问题1数据库无法打开症状提示file is encrypted or is not a database解决方案-- 检查密钥是否正确 PRAGMA key correct-key; -- 如果忘记密钥需要从备份恢复问题2加密性能下降症状API响应时间明显延长解决方案-- 调整缓存大小 PRAGMA cache_size 10000; -- 优化页面配置 PRAGMA page_size 4096;问题3跨服务数据访问失败症状服务间数据查询返回空结果解决方案确保所有服务使用相同编译选项统一密钥分发机制配置服务间安全通信通道最佳实践总结通过这5个步骤我们成功构建了微服务数据加密的完整解决方案。记住这些关键要点统一标准所有微服务节点必须使用相同的SQLCipher编译版本分层加密根据数据敏感程度采用不同加密强度持续监控建立加密性能基线及时发现异常定期审计每季度进行安全审计和密钥轮换现在你已经掌握了用SQLCipher保护微服务数据的全套技能。从今天开始让你的数据告别缺乏保护的时代拥抱安全加密的新纪元【免费下载链接】sqlciphersqlcipher/sqlcipher: 是一个基于 MySQL 和 SQLite 数据库的加密库它提供了一个加密的数据库适用于多种数据库管理。适合用于数据库加密特别是对于需要数据库加密的场景。特点是数据库加密、支持多种数据库、易于使用。项目地址: https://gitcode.com/gh_mirrors/sq/sqlcipher创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询